"The Last Days" finds America's most famous atheist holed up on an island.Three plays about America's troubled relationship with God. In "Suffering the Witch", a young woman returns to the small Pentecostal town she ran away from, with tragic results. "Mother Caldwell" tells the story of a right-wing candidate for governor whose campaign is undermined by a chance acquaintance of her gay son. "The Last Days..." finds America's most famous atheist holed up on an island, waiting for embezzled funds to arrive, as she confronts ghosts from her past and the thorny nature of belief and disbelief.
